
Alyssa Thomas and Brionna Jones Named 2022 AT&T WNBA All-Stars
June 28, 2022 - Women's National Basketball Association (WNBA)
Connecticut Sun News Release
Uncasville, CT - Connecticut Sun forwards, Alyssa Thomas and Brionna Jones, were named 2022 AT&T WNBA All-Star reserves, the league announced today. This is the third WNBA All-Star selection for Thomas (2017, 2019) and second WNBA All-Star selection for Jones (2021). Thomas and Jones will join 2022 AT&T WNBA All-Star starter, Jonquel Jones, to represent the Sun in Chicago.
Thomas, an eight-year WNBA veteran, is currently leading Connecticut in assists per game (5.8) and steals per game (1.4). This season she has picked up both WNBA Eastern Conference Player of the Week (May 16-22) and Kia WNBA Eastern Conference Player of the Month (May) honors. In her last WNBA All-Star appearance in 2019, Thomas finished with eight points, five rebounds, four assists, and one steal off the bench.
B. Jones enters her second WNBA All-Star game averaging 13.8 points, 5.0 rebounds, 1.4 assists and 1.3 steals per contest this season for the Sun. She is currently third in the WNBA in field goal percentage (56.4%), third in offensive rebound percentage (11.3%), fourth in points in the paint per game (9.3) and fifth in second-chance points per game (2.4). The 2021 WNBA Most Improved Player tallied eight points, three rebounds and one steal in her first WNBA AT&T All-Star appearance in 2021.
AT&T WNBA All-Star Team co-captains, Breanna Stewart & Sylvia Fowles and A'ja Wilson & Sue Bird, will draft their respective All-Star rosters during ESPN's broadcast of the WNBA All-Star Team Selection Special on Saturday, July 2 at 3 P.M. EST, choosing first from the remaining pool of eight starters and then from the pool of 12 reserves.
The 2022 AT&T WNBA All-Star Game will be held at the Chicago Sky's Wintrust Arena on July 10 at 1:00 P.M. EST and broadcasted on ABC. For more information on AT&T WNBA All-Star 2022, visit https://www.wnba.com/allstar/2022/ .
